Ouverture,renommage et enregistrage de PDF

  • Initiateur de la discussion Initiateur de la discussion Tatiana29
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Tatiana29

XLDnaute Occasionnel
Bonjour,

je viens de passer sur excel 2010 et je dois me faire ma première macro.

J'ai un répertoire avec 2 fichiers pdf dans le repertoire C:\base1\
fichier1.pdf et fichier2.pdf

Ma Macro doit ouvrir ses fichiers,les renommer et les mettre dans C:\base2\
fichier1tropcool.pdf et fichier2tropdelaballe.pdf

je dois donc:
-ouvrir le fichier de C:\base1\
-prendre le nom, actuel du fichier
-le modifier
-enregistrer le fichier pdf avec un nouveau nom dans le répertoire

Ma première question est:

Est ce que c'est possible?

Si oui,je serais curieur de connaitre les commandes vba pour les pdf car je suis perdu comme une crevette dans une piscine olympique!

Tatiana
 
Re : Ouverture,renommage et enregistrage de PDF

première tentative d'ouverture de fichier,j'ai trouvé la fonction shelle

Sub Macro3()
Dim stAppName As String

Dim shell_res As Variant

stAppName = "C:\Documents and Settings\fichier1.pdf"

shell_res = Shell(stAppName, vbNormalFocus)

End Sub
 
Dernière édition:
Re : Ouverture,renommage et enregistrage de PDF

C'est bon j'ai trouvé l'ouverture de fichier,il me reste à trouve l'enregistrement!

Sub Macro3()

Dim stFichier As String, Operation As String
Dim shell_res As Variant

'Ouverure du fichier pdf

stFichier = "C:\Documents and Settings\fichier1.pdf"
Operation = "C:\Program Files\Adobe\Reader 9.0\Reader\AcroRd32.exe " & stFichier
shell_res = Shell(Operation, vbNormalFocus)

'Renommer le fichier




End Sub
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

  • Question Question
Microsoft 365 recherche v en vba
Réponses
1
Affichages
689
  • Question Question
Réponses
36
Affichages
3 K
Retour